What's Included in Our Signature Dog Bath Package

Premium shampooing and conditioning

We select the perfect shampoo formulation based on your dog's specific coat type, skin condition, and any sensitivities. Our groomed advice here is to match the product to the local climate—we use de-shedding formulas for double-coated dogs who roam the coastal trails and hypoallergenic options for pups with allergies to mold or pollen common in the Bay Area.

Gentle eye wash

We carefully cleanse around your dog's eyes using specialized solutions that remove tear stains, discharge, and debris without causing irritation. Those morning walks past outdoor cafés on Broadway mean more dust and pollen kicked up—our gentle wash prevents that crusty buildup from turning into a bigger issue.

Professional nail trimming

Our experienced groomers trim nails to the optimal length, avoiding the quick while ensuring your dog maintains proper posture and mobility. We see a lot of Hillsborough pups with overgrown nails because their steep driveways wear the pads faster than the claws—our groomed advice is to come in every 3-4 weeks for a touch-up.

Thorough ear cleaning

We gently remove wax buildup, debris, and moisture that can harbor bacteria and yeast, helping prevent painful ear infections that require veterinary intervention. The heavy marine layer in Burlingame creates constant dampness—our groomed advice is to check those ears after every swim at Coyote Point or walk through the foggy mornings.

Anal gland expression

Many dogs cannot naturally express their anal glands, leading to discomfort, scooting, and potential infection. In San Mateo County, we notice more issues during fire season—stress and indoor-only potty breaks can mess with their digestive rhythm. Our groomed advice: if you spot scooting, don't wait for the next full groom—come in sooner.

Health Benefits Beyond Cleanliness — Groomed Advice for Burlingame Pets

According to the American Kennel Club, regular baths do more than just make your pup smell nice — they keep skin healthy and help catch problems early. Our groomers are trained to spot warning signs that even the most attentive pet parent might miss at home, especially with dogs tracking in bay mud from Coyote Point:

Skin condition monitoring — groomed advice for sensitive Peninsula pups

We check for hot spots, rashes, dry patches, excessive oiliness, lumps, bumps, or unusual growths. Early detection of skin cancer, infections, or allergic reactions can save your dog’s life. Those damp coastal mornings we get in Burlingame? They can hide a lot under the fur. We get eyes on it every time.

Parasite detection — groomed advice for dogs at Washington Park

Fleas, ticks, mites, and other parasites are way easier to spot on a wet, clean dog. We thoroughly inspect your dog’s skin and coat, identifying infestations before they become serious threats. You’d be surprised how often we find ticks tucked into the folds near armpits — especially after a run through the grassy areas at Coyote Point.

Coat quality assessment — groomed advice for Hillsborough's high-ridge pups

Changes in coat texture, excessive shedding, or bald patches can indicate nutritional deficiencies, hormonal imbalances, or underlying health conditions. We’ll alert you to any concerns that warrant a vet visit — something we take seriously for our clients driving down from Hillsborough or Foster City.

Overall health screening — groomed advice you can trust

Our groomers notice weight changes, mobility issues, dental problems, and behavioral changes that might signal health problems. A senior dog who suddenly hates being brushed? That’s often pain, not attitude. We flag it for you.
